  • Patent number: 4680751
    Abstract: This invention provides means for controlling the carrier current in an R.F. amplifier whereby the positive and negative excursions of the carrier current are in accordance with separate modulation signals and a receiver for reproducing the separate modulation signals.

  • Patent number: 3941489
    Abstract: A dispensing holder for cosmetic stick product and the like, comprising an outer casing which is completely cylindrical and has an opening at one end. A circular rim surrounds the opening and has an annular shoulder at its underside. Cooperable with the shoulder is a thin, curved wafer-like closure member disposed in the casing and movable from a retracted position closely underlying the cylindrical casing wall to an advanced position wherein it spans the open end of the casing so as to engage the shoulder and form a tight, dust-proof seal therewith. The circular rim lies in a plane which is substantially perpendicular to the casing axis, such that the casing has the especially pleasing external appearance of a perfect cylinder. The closure member is carried by a flexible, push-pull actuator strap which is guided for movement along diametrically opposite longitudinal portions of the casing by a tubular internal guide member.
